Great Dudlands

Gisburn Road | Sawley | Lancashire | BB7 4LH

£895,000 - ARCHIVED

A beautiful detached stone period house situated in a rural position with spectacular open views and extensive family accommodation. This property has recently been significantly and extensively renovated with the provision of high-quality fixtures and fittings including new bathrooms and complete internal and external redecoration and new carpeting.
